aeing is classic, sure. If people want to exp in chardok, they most definitely should be able. When we discussed it in staff chat a while back, this is what I had to say.

Quote:
ae group is killing the zone. someone shows up, asks for a camp check. ae group says, everything. new person should have the right to say, ok im taking camp A. unless the ae group wants to move to camp A, they would need to forfeit it.
That's it, and it's simple. One group can't monopolize the zone by training over existing groups.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Raev [You must be logged in to view images. Log in or Register.]
I really doubt that AEing 150 mobs is classic. There is just no way that casting spells on that many targets wouldn't lag you out a bit. IMO, any time a player casts a spell on more than 30-40 mobs there should be a 10% chance for the server to just kick them instantly.
Was there a limit on the number of npcs that could be simultaneously aggroed, or was it purely client connection to server that suffered?
